YEAR OF PRAYER, LISTENING AND DISCERNMENT
Last September, Bishop Fintan invited us to join with him in a Year of Prayer, Listening, and Discernment across the diocese. During the year, following our information meetings, there was a series of gatherings in each of the 16 Families of Parishes, with religious communities, the new Irish communities as well as engagement with our school communities. The gatherings focused on the themes of:
- Baptism
- Sunday Eucharist
- Review of the Family of Parishes
These gatherings gave us an emerging sense of what God is calling us to do, what we should strive for, and what we must prioritise in this time.
Bishop Fintan would like to extend a heartfelt thank you to all those who engaged in the journey so far and to those who supported it with their prayer.
Bishop Fintan has written an initial response to what has emerged from the gatherings and invites us to read this Pastoral Letter which is now available at the back of the church.
